RESTful Mock Test

Questa sezione presenta varie serie di test Mock relativi a RESTful Framework. Puoi scaricare questi test fittizi di esempio sul tuo computer locale e risolverli offline quando preferisci. Ogni test di simulazione viene fornito con una chiave di prova di simulazione per consentirti di verificare il punteggio finale e valutare te stesso.

RESTful Mock Test I

Risposta: B

Spiegazione

REST sta per REpresentational State Transfer.

D 4 - Quale dei seguenti non è un metodo HTTP valido utilizzato nei servizi Web RESTful?

A - OTTIENI

B - PUT

C - TIME

D - POST

Risposta: C

Spiegazione

TIME non è un verbo HTTP e non è un metodo HTTP valido utilizzato nei servizi Web RESTful.

D 5 - Quale dei seguenti non è un metodo HTTP valido utilizzato nei servizi Web RESTful?

A - OPZIONI

B - CANCELLA

C - DATA

D - POST

Risposta: C

Spiegazione

DATE non è un verbo HTTP e non è un metodo HTTP valido utilizzato nei servizi Web RESTful.

Risposta: C

Spiegazione

Un servizio Web è una raccolta di protocolli aperti e standard utilizzati per lo scambio di dati tra applicazioni o sistemi. Le applicazioni software scritte in vari linguaggi di programmazione e in esecuzione su varie piattaforme possono utilizzare i servizi web per scambiare dati su reti di computer come Internet in un modo simile alla comunicazione tra processi su un singolo computer.

Risposta: D.

Spiegazione

I servizi Web basati sull'architettura REST sono noti come servizi Web RESTful. Questi servizi Web utilizzano metodi HTTP per implementare il concetto di architettura REST. Un servizio Web RESTful di solito definisce un URI, Uniform Resource Identifier un servizio, fornisce una rappresentazione delle risorse come JSON e un insieme di metodi HTTP.

Risposta: C

Spiegazione

REST utilizza varie rappresentazioni per rappresentare una risorsa in cui testo, JSON, XML. XML e JSON sono le rappresentazioni più popolari delle risorse.

Risposta: A

Spiegazione

Comprensibilità: sia il server che il client dovrebbero essere in grado di comprendere e utilizzare il formato di rappresentazione della risorsa.

Risposta: B

Spiegazione

Completezza: il formato dovrebbe essere in grado di rappresentare completamente una risorsa. Ad esempio, una risorsa può contenere un'altra risorsa. Il formato dovrebbe essere in grado di rappresentare strutture di risorse semplici e complesse.

Risposta: C

Spiegazione

Collegabilità: una risorsa può avere un collegamento a un'altra risorsa, un formato dovrebbe essere in grado di gestire tali situazioni.

D 12 - Quale dei seguenti protocolli viene utilizzato dai servizi Web RESTful come mezzo di comunicazione tra client e server?

A - HTTP

B - FTP

C - Gopher

D - Nessuna delle precedenti.

Risposta: A

Spiegazione

I servizi Web RESTful utilizzano il protocollo HTTP come mezzo di comunicazione tra client e server.

Risposta: C

Spiegazione

Un client invia un messaggio sotto forma di una richiesta HTTP e il server risponde sotto forma di una risposta HTTP. Questa tecnica viene definita messaggistica. Questi messaggi contengono dati e metadati del messaggio, ovvero informazioni sul messaggio stesso.

D 14 - Quale dei seguenti componenti della richiesta HTTP indica metodi HTTP come GET, POST, DELETE, PUT ecc.?

A - VERBO

B - URI

C - Versione HTTP

D - Intestazione richiesta

Risposta: A

Spiegazione

Verb: indica metodi HTTP come GET, POST, DELETE, PUT ecc.

D 15 - Quale dei seguenti componenti della richiesta HTTP viene utilizzato per identificare la risorsa sul server?

A - VERBO

B - URI

C - Versione HTTP

D - Intestazione richiesta

Risposta: B

Spiegazione

URI - Uniform Resource Identifier (URI) per identificare la risorsa sul server.

D 16 - Quale dei seguenti componenti della richiesta HTTP viene utilizzato per indicare la versione HTTP?

A - VERBO

B - URI

C - Versione HTTP

D - Intestazione richiesta

Risposta: C

Spiegazione

Versione HTTP: indica la versione HTTP, ad esempio HTTP v1.1.

D 17 - Quale dei seguenti componenti della richiesta HTTP contiene metadati per il messaggio di richiesta HTTP come coppie chiave-valore?

A - VERBO

B - URI

C - Versione HTTP

D - Intestazione richiesta

Risposta: D.

Spiegazione

Intestazione richiesta: contiene i metadati per il messaggio di richiesta HTTP come coppie chiave-valore. Ad esempio, tipo di client (o browser), formato supportato dal client, formato del corpo del messaggio, impostazioni della cache ecc.

D 18 - Quale dei seguenti componenti della richiesta HTTP contiene il contenuto del messaggio o la rappresentazione della risorsa?

A - Corpo della richiesta

B - URI

C - Versione HTTP

D - Intestazione richiesta

Risposta: A

Spiegazione

Corpo della richiesta: contenuto del messaggio o rappresentazione della risorsa.

D 19 - Quale dei seguenti componenti della risposta HTTP indica lo stato del server per la risorsa richiesta?

A - Codice di stato / risposta

B - Versione HTTP

C - Intestazione della risposta

D - Corpo di risposta

Risposta: A

Spiegazione

Codice di stato / risposta: indica lo stato del server per la risorsa richiesta. Ad esempio 404 significa risorsa non trovata e 200 significa che la risposta è ok.

D 20 - Quale dei seguenti componenti della risposta HTTP indica la versione HTTP?

A - Codice di stato / risposta

B - Versione HTTP

C - Intestazione della risposta

D - Corpo di risposta

Risposta: B

Spiegazione

Versione HTTP: indica la versione HTTP, ad esempio HTTP v1.1.

D 21 - Quale dei seguenti componenti della risposta HTTP contiene metadati per il messaggio di risposta HTTP come coppie chiave-valore?

A - Codice di stato / risposta

B - Versione HTTP

C - Intestazione della risposta

D - Corpo di risposta

Risposta: C

Spiegazione

Intestazione risposta: contiene i metadati per il messaggio di risposta HTTP come coppie chiave-valore. Ad esempio, lunghezza del contenuto, tipo di contenuto, data di risposta, tipo di server ecc.

D 22 - Quale dei seguenti componenti della risposta HTTP contiene il contenuto del messaggio di risposta o la rappresentazione della risorsa?

A - Codice di stato / risposta

B - Versione HTTP

C - Intestazione della risposta

D - Corpo di risposta

Risposta: D.

Spiegazione

Corpo della risposta: contenuto del messaggio di risposta o rappresentazione della risorsa.

Risposta: C

Spiegazione

L'indirizzamento si riferisce all'individuazione di una o più risorse presenti sul server. È analogo individuare un indirizzo postale di una persona.

Risposta: C

Spiegazione

URI sta per Uniform Resource Identifier. Ogni risorsa nell'architettura REST è identificata dal relativo URI.

Risposta: C

Spiegazione

Ogni risorsa nell'architettura REST è identificata dal relativo URI. Lo scopo di un URI è individuare una o più risorse sul server che ospita il servizio web.

Foglio delle risposte

Numero domanda Tasto di risposta
1 B
2 D
3 D
4 C
5 C
6 C
7 D
8 C
9 UN
10 B
11 C
12 UN
13 C
14 UN
15 B
16 C
17 D
18 UN
19 UN
20 B
21 C
22 D
23 C
24 C
25 C